Smoke alarm battery changing services involve inspecting existing smoke detectors and replacing their batteries to ensure continuous operation. These services typically include testing the alarms to confirm they are functioning properly after the battery replacement. Skilled service providers use the appropriate batteries and tools to safely access and change the batteries, helping to maintain the alarm’s ability to detect smoke and alert occupants promptly. Regular battery replacements are essential for keeping smoke alarms reliable, especially in homes that rely on battery-powered units rather than hardwired systems.
This service helps address common problems such as false alarms caused by weak or dead batteries, as well as the risk of alarms failing to operate during an emergency due to outdated or depleted power sources. Many homeowners forget to replace smoke alarm batteries regularly, which can lead to alarms not sounding when needed most. By scheduling routine battery changes, property owners can reduce the chances of silent failures that compromise safety. Professional providers can also identify signs of malfunction or battery corrosion, preventing potential hazards before they become serious issues.

Why should I replace smoke alarm batteries regularly? Regular battery replacement ensures that smoke alarms function properly and can alert you promptly in case of smoke or fire detection.
How do I know when my smoke alarm battery needs changing? Most smoke alarms have a low-battery warning sound or indicator light that signals when the battery needs to be replaced.
Can I replace smoke alarm batteries myself or should I hire a professional? While many batteries can be replaced by homeowners, local service providers can handle the job safely and ensure proper installation.
What types of batteries are recommended for smoke alarms? Typically, 9-volt batteries or lithium batteries are used, but it's best to check the manufacturer's recommendations or consult a local contractor.
Is it necessary to replace smoke alarm batteries if the alarm is still working? Yes, replacing batteries regularly is important even if the alarm appears to be functioning, to maintain reliable operation and safety.
